Product Overview
The Ninja Fireside360™ offers three distinct operating modes—flame only, heat only, and flame with heat—so you can match warmth and ambiance to your plans and weather. It’s designed to be portable, user-friendly, and relatively low-maintenance compared with traditional fire pits, making it attractive for patios, decks, and camping trips.
What’s Included
You get the fire pit itself plus ceramic rocks to give the flame an attractive bed and a AAA battery for the ignition system. A quick start guide is included to get you up and running fast, and the unit is designed for use with a standard propane tank.
Key Features at a Glance
This unit gives you up to 80,000 BTUs when using the Ambient Flame Mode and Heat Mode together, simple dial control for flame and heat adjustment, and a push-to-start ignition system. It’s labeled weather resistant and built to be stored outdoors year-round, with design choices meant to reduce sparks and embers.

Modes and Performance
Performance is where this unit shines, since you can set it to a pure flame for ambiance, pure heat when it’s breezy, or combine both when you want a cozy, sun-like warmth plus visual flame effect. The total combined output is designed to give a big presence without the hassle of burning wood.
Flame Only Mode
In Flame Only Mode you get the look and sound of a flickering fire without large heat output, which is great for late summer evenings when you want atmosphere but not to be warm. The flames sit over ceramic rocks for an attractive, smoke-free presentation that is safe near decks and furniture.
Heat Only Mode
Heat Only Mode turns this into a real outdoor heater, sending warmth outward without visible flame. You’ll notice this is handy in windy or smoky-sensitive situations where a steady heat source matters more than aesthetics.
Flame & Heat (Combined) Mode
When you combine flame and heat you get the full 80,000 BTU potential for both warmth and mood, maximizing both comfort and firepit look. That combined mode is ideal for colder nights when you want guests to stay longer around the fire without piling on blankets.
BTU, Fuel, and Efficiency
Understanding BTU output and fuel consumption matters when you plan how long a gathering will last and what propane supply you’ll need. This model’s BTU range gives you flexibility for different outdoor conditions and uses.
BTU Breakdown
The unit claims up to 80,000 BTUs when Flame and Heat Modes are used together, which places it among robust outdoor heaters in terms of heat potential. That rating suggests it can warm a decent patio area, though effective coverage will depend on wind, seating arrangement, and ambient temperature.
Propane Use and Run Time
Because it uses propane, run time depends on the size of your tank and the heat setting. On lower flame settings you’ll get much longer operation from a standard 20 lb propane cylinder than when running at full combined output.

Setup and First Use
Getting started is straightforward: unbox, place the ceramic rocks, attach the propane tank as directed, insert the AAA battery, and test the ignition and dial. The quick start guide helps, but you’ll find the simple controls make trial-and-error minimal.
Unboxing and Assembly
The unit arrives mostly assembled so you won’t need specialized tools or extensive time to get it running. You’ll place the ceramic rocks and attach the regulator to a standard propane bottle according to the manual.
Connecting Propane and Testing
When connecting the propane tank, always check for leaks with a soapy water test at the regulator connection before first full use, and turn the unit on in a well-ventilated outdoor area. Perform a short test at low flame first to confirm ignition consistency and dial response.

Comparison Table
Below is a breakdown comparing the Ninja Fireside360™ to a traditional wood fire pit and a basic propane patio heater so you can see strengths and trade-offs quickly.
| Feature | Ninja Fireside360™ (This Unit) | Traditional Wood Fire Pit | Basic Propane Patio Heater |
|---|---|---|---|
| Modes | Flame, Heat, Flame & Heat | Flame only | Heat only |
| BTU Output | Up to 80,000 BTU combined | Variable, less predictable | Typically 40,000–48,000 BTU |
| Fuel Type | Propane | Wood (logs) | Propane |
| Smoke & Ash | Smokeless | Produces smoke & ash | Smokeless |
| Portability | Portable | Often bulky | Often portable but tall |
| Ignition | Push-to-start + dial | Matches/lighter | Piezo or push-start |
| Surface Safety | No sparks/embers | Sparks/embers present | No sparks/embers |
| Cleanup | Easy (ceramic rocks) | High (ash, creosote) | Easy (no debris) |
| Ambiance | Real flame visible | Real flame visible | No visible flame (often infrared) |
| Outdoor Storage | Weather resistant | Varies by material | Usually weather resistant |
| Best For | Balanced warmth & ambiance | Authentic campfire feel | Focused radiant heat |

Common Questions (FAQ)
Q: How long will a 20 lb propane tank last?
A: Run time varies by mode and setting—at lower settings you can expect many hours, while at full 80,000 BTU combined output runtime will be significantly shorter. Monitor tank level if you plan an extended gathering.
Q: Is the unit safe on a wooden deck?
A: The unit is designed to not emit sparks or embers, which makes it appropriate for decks, but you should still follow manufacturer guidance and local regulations. Use a heat-resistant mat if you’re concerned about direct surface heat.
Q: Can you use it indoors or in an enclosed patio?
A: No, it’s intended for outdoor use only due to propane combustion and ventilation needs. Using it indoors could cause carbon monoxide buildup and is unsafe.
